[QUOTE="Guest, post: 278300"] Check out the xiaomi yi action camera, it's basically the same thing as a gopro but much cheaper at around $100 or something like $160 with an accessories and extra battery kit. I have one and it's pretty good, check out youtube reviews. They have a new 4K one out no idea if it's any better but it's over $400 so not really an option. You'd need to be comfortable with tech if you get the yi though, it does have a click and go setting but to get into options etc you need to connect it to your phone and use the app, it's easy if you are tech minded but it'd be a headache for someone like my parents who aren't tech minded or anything else. Check ebay, you might even find second hand ones on gumtree for cheaper soon seeing the new 4K ones are out. [/QUOTE]
